Spine Ergo Bug | By Poc

The Spine Ergo BUG Armor by POC is a back and spine protector, it is an essential piece of gear for wild snowboard/ski sessions. The Ergo Bug protector follows the natural curve of your back, and its interlocking injected polypropylene panels flex freely as you move. POCs air induction system evacuates excess heat and moisture while maximizing airflow. The waistband is strategically placed to minimize restriction and fit comfortably for athletic use. WOOD TOBOGGAN | BY LUCKY BUMS

Bring some nostalgia and classic fun to the slopes this winter, get ready for those downhill adventures with this hand-made toboggan by Lucky Bums. The beautifully crafted wooden toboggan features the vintage classic shape and measures 48L x 18W inches, accommodating 3 children or 2 adults. It includes a seating pad for extra comfort, a curved front for protecting your feet, and a pull rope. When not in use, you can enjoy it as a decorative piece on your cabin wall....

OAKLEY AIRWAVE

Oakley has unveiled the new Airwave ski goggles. The screen integrates GPS, Bluetooth and more, and features multiple sensors that give you instant access to a wide range of important information. The revolutionary design lets you view jump analysis  with your distance, height and air time. Plus complete interaction with your phone, displaying text messages, controlling your music and answering phone calls. Watch the video...
